Common Causes of Epson Scanner Not Working

Identifying the root cause helps to resolve issues quickly:

  1. Connectivity Issues: Loose cables, Wi-Fi disruptions, or network problems.
  2. Outdated or Corrupt Drivers: Incompatible software can prevent scanning.
  3. Scanner Not Recognized by Computer: The operating system may fail to detect the device.
  4. Software Conflicts: Multiple scanning programs can interfere with Epson Scan.
  5. Hardware Malfunctions: Damaged scanner components or internal errors.
  6. Power Issues: The scanner may not turn on due to a faulty power supply or outlet.

Recognizing these causes is the first step in restoring your Epson scanner to proper functionality.

How to Fix Epson Scanner Not Working

Follow these step-by-step solutions to resolve scanner issues:

Step 1: Check Scanner Connections

  1. Ensure the power cord is securely connected and the scanner is turned on.
  2. For USB connections, verify that the cable is properly connected to both the scanner and computer.
  3. For Wi-Fi or network connections, ensure the scanner is connected to the correct network.

Step 2: Restart Devices

  1. Turn off your scanner and computer.
  2. Wait for 30 seconds to 1 minute.
  3. Turn the scanner back on, then restart your computer.
  4. Attempt to scan again to see if the issue is resolved.

Step 3: Reinstall or Update Scanner Drivers

  1. Uninstall the current Epson scanner driver from your computer.
  2. Download the latest driver from Epson’s official website.
  3. Install the updated driver and restart the computer.
  4. Test the scanner to ensure it is recognized.

Step 4: Check Scanner Settings and Software

  1. Open the Epson Scan software or Epson iPrint app.
  2. Ensure the correct scanner is selected.
  3. Verify scan settings such as resolution, file format, and destination folder.
  4. Close other scanning applications to avoid conflicts.

Step 5: Verify Operating System Compatibility

  1. Ensure your scanner is compatible with your current operating system.
  2. If necessary, download compatibility patches or updates from Epson.
  3. Test scanning functionality after installing updates.

Step 6: Perform a Hardware Reset

  1. Turn off the scanner and unplug it from the power source.
  2. Wait for 1–2 minutes.
  3. Plug the scanner back in and turn it on.
  4. Attempt a test scan to check for resolution of the issue.

Step 7: Clean the Scanner Glass and Rollers

  1. Use a soft, lint-free cloth to clean the scanner glass and automatic feeder rollers.
  2. Remove dust, fingerprints, or debris that may interfere with scanning.
  3. Test the scanner after cleaning to ensure proper performance.

Troubleshooting Tips for Epson Scanner Issues

  1. Check Firewall Settings: Ensure your firewall or antivirus isn’t blocking the scanner software.
  2. Try Another USB Port or Network: Isolate connectivity issues by changing ports or networks.
  3. Test on Another Device: Check if the scanner works on a different computer or mobile device.
  4. Scan via Mobile App: Use Epson iPrint to verify if the issue is software-related.
  5. Consult Scanner Logs: Check Epson software for error codes or diagnostic messages.
  6. Contact Epson Service Center: If hardware damage is suspected, professional repair may be required.

Following these troubleshooting tips ensures a higher success rate when fixing scanning problems.
